

ERC-20, Ethereum blokzinciri üzerinde token geliştirme süreçlerinde köklü bir dönüşüm sağlayan temel bir teknik standarttır. Kripto para ekosistemi sürekli gelişirken, Ethereum’da ERC’nin anlamını ve birlikte çalışabilirlik ile geliştirme süreçlerini nasıl kolaylaştırdığını bilmek; geliştiriciler, yatırımcılar ve blokzincir meraklıları için giderek daha büyük önem taşımaktadır.
ERC-20 token’lar, Ethereum blokzinciri üzerinde standart protokollere uygun olarak çalışan, değiştirilebilir dijital varlıklardır. ERC, “Ethereum Request for Comments” ifadesinin kısaltmasıdır ve Ethereum blokzincirinde akıllı kontratlar için kullanılan teknik bir standarttır. Bu standart, geliştiricilerin Ethereum ekosistemiyle tam uyumlu token üreten akıllı kontratlar oluşturmasına imkân tanır. ERC-20 token’ların değiştirilebilirliği, her bir token’ın aynı türden bir başka token ile tamamen eşit değerde ve aynı işlevde olmasını sağlar; bu, klasik para birimlerinin çalışma mantığına benzer. Token’lar, Ethereum ağındaki merkeziyetsiz uygulamalar (DApp), borsalar ve çeşitli hizmetlerde sorunsuz etkileşim sunar. Bu standart sayesinde geliştiriciler token davranışını öngörebilir, entegrasyon ve geliştirme süreçleri daha verimli ve güvenilir olur.
ERC-20 standardı, geliştirici Fabian Vogelsteller’in 2015’te Ethereum’un GitHub deposunda sunduğu bir öneriyle ortaya çıkmıştır. “ERC-20” adlandırması, “Ethereum Request for Comments” olarak etiketlenmesinden ve sayfadaki 20. yorum olmasından kaynaklanır. Topluluk tarafından incelenip onaylandıktan sonra, öneri resmen Ethereum Improvement Proposal (EIP-20) olarak uygulamaya alınmıştır; ancak sektörde yaygın olarak ERC-20 olarak anılmaktadır. Bu uygulama, Ethereum blokzincirindeki tüm akıllı kontrat token’ları için zorunlu kurallar belirleyerek, kripto para piyasasında binlerce token’ın temelini oluşturan birleşik bir standart haline gelmiştir.
ERC-20 token’lar, Ethereum Sanal Makinesi (EVM) üzerinde kodlanan ve önceden belirlenmiş şartlara sahip kendi kendini yürüten akıllı kontratlar ile çalışır. Bu kontratlar, tanımlanmış koşullar sağlandığında otomatik olarak belirli işlemleri gerçekleştirir. Geliştiriciler, standarttaki yönergeleri takip edip gerekli fonksiyonları uyguladıktan sonra, ERC-20 token’lar blokzincirde oluşturulup ihraç edilir. Ethereum’da ERC’nin ne anlama geldiğini bilmek, geliştiricilerin bu token’ların varlık takası, protokol yönetiminde oy kullanma ve staking mekanizmaları gibi işlevleri nasıl sağladığını anlamalarına yardımcı olur. Bu programlanabilir yapı, çok çeşitli kullanım alanları sunarken Ethereum ekosisteminde tam uyumluluk sağlar.
ERC-20 standardı, Ethereum ekosistemine önemli katkılar sunar. Öncelikli faydası, farklı platform ve uygulamalarda ERC-20’ye uygun token’ların sorunsuz transfer ve iletişimini sağlayan birlikte çalışabilirliktir; bu, blokzincir teknolojisinin temel sorunlarından birini çözer. Güvenlik, Ethereum’un merkeziyetsizlik, değiştirilemezlik ve şeffaflık gibi özellikleriyle artar; böylece token arzının manipülasyonu ve sahte işlemler engellenir. Standart, işlemlerin Ethereum blokzincirinde kaydedilmesiyle şeffaflık sağlar ve token hareketlerinin kolayca izlenip doğrulanmasına olanak tanır. Yüksek likidite, ERC-20 token’ların çeşitli merkezi ve merkeziyetsiz platformlarda işlem görebilmesiyle yatırımcılar için cazip hale gelir. Ayrıca, token arzı, özellikleri, ondalık basamakları ve sembolü belirleme gibi özelleştirme esnekliği sunarken, tam uyumluluk korur. MetaMask ve MyEtherWallet gibi araçlar sayesinde token oluşturma ve yönetimi, hem geliştiriciler hem de kullanıcılar için kolaylaştırılır.
ERC-20’nin avantajlarına rağmen, bazı sınırlamaları bulunur. Standartlaşma, protokolün uyumluluk ve istikrara odaklanması nedeniyle, geliştiricilerin yenilikçi kullanım senaryoları için karmaşık fonksiyonları uygulama esnekliğini kısıtlar. İşlem ücretleri ise ciddi bir zorluktur; Ethereum ağındaki gaz ücretleri ağ yoğunluğuna bağlı olarak değişir ve zaman zaman işlemleri sıradan kullanıcılar ile küçük yatırımcılar için aşırı pahalı hale getirebilir. Evrensel kabul eksikliği, tüm kripto para platformlarının ERC-20 token’larını listelememesi veya desteklememesiyle likidite ve piyasa erişimini azaltabilir. Kabul sorunları ise teknik risk oluşturur; ERC-20 standardını desteklemeyen akıllı kontratlara gönderilen token’lar, bu kontratlar gelen ERC-20 token’larını algılayacak veya işleyecek şekilde programlanmadığı için kalıcı olarak kaybolabilir ve standart alıcı kontrata transferi bildiremez.
ERC-20 standardının uygulanmasından bu yana birçok başarılı token piyasaya sürülmüştür. Tether (USDT), ABD dolarına 1:1 oranında sabitlenen bir stablecoin olup farklı platformlarda fon transferini daha hızlı ve düşük ücretle gerçekleştirir. Uniswap (UNI), geleneksel emir defterleri yerine otomatik piyasa yapıcı modeli kullanan Uniswap merkeziyetsiz borsa platformunun yerel yönetişim token’ıdır. Maker (MKR), MakerDAO protokolünün yönetim token’ı olarak, sahiplerine yönetim süreçlerinde oy hakkı tanır; kilitli her MKR token bir oy anlamına gelir. Birçok başka önemli token da ERC standardı üzerinde inşa edilerek, bu teknik çerçevenin Ethereum ekosistemindeki yaygın kullanımını ve faydasını göstermektedir.
ERC-20 dışında da, özel ihtiyaçlara yanıt vermek için tamamlayıcı standartlar geliştirilmiştir. Ethereum’da ERC’nin anlamı, bu standartların amacını anlamak için önemlidir. ERC-165, kontratların arayüz desteğini doğrulamasını sağlayarak akıllı kontrat etkileşimini kolaylaştırır. ERC-621, yetkili kişilerin token arzını yayınlandıktan sonra artırma veya azaltma imkanı tanır. ERC-777, kayıp özel anahtarlar için acil kurtarma ve gelişmiş işlem gizliliği gibi ilave özellikler sunar. ERC-721, ERC-20’nin benzersiz varlıklar oluşturmadaki eksikliğini gidererek özellikle non-fungible token’lar (NFT) için geliştirilmiştir. ERC-223, yanlış adreslere gönderilen token’ların kurtarılması için çözüm getirir. ERC-1155 ise hem değiştirilebilir hem de değiştirilemez token’ları destekleyerek çoklu token transferlerinde maliyeti düşürür.
ERC-20 token standardı, Ethereum ekosisteminde ağ verimliliğini ve geliştirme karmaşıklığını çözerek sektörde dönüştürücü bir yenilik olmuştur. “Ethereum Request for Comments” anlamına gelen ERC, blokzincirde token standardizasyonunun temelini oluşturur. Token oluşturma ve dağıtımı için birleşik bir çerçeve sunarak, ERC-20 blokzincir alanında benzersiz birlikte çalışabilirlik ve inovasyon sağlar. Esneklik kısıtlamaları, değişken işlem ücretleri ve kabul sorunları gibi bazı sınırlamalar olsa da, güvenlik, şeffaflık, likidite ve kullanım kolaylığı avantajlarıyla kripto para piyasasında en çok benimsenen token standardı haline gelmiştir. ERC-721, ERC-777 ve ERC-1155 gibi ek standartlar, Ethereum ekosisteminin sürekli gelişimini gösterir ve her biri özel kullanım senaryolarına katkı sağlar. Teknoloji geliştikçe, Ethereum’da ERC’nin anlamı ve ERC-20’nin işlevi; token ekonomisini ve Ethereum blokzincirinde merkeziyetsiz uygulama geliştirmeyi anlamak için temel bir bilgi olarak önemini korur.
Hayır, ETH ve ERC-20 aynı değildir. ETH, Ethereum’un yerel kripto parasıdır; ERC-20 ise Ethereum’da bir token standardıdır. Fakat adresler aynı olduğundan bazen karışıklık yaşanabilir.
ERC, Ethereum Request for Comment (Ethereum Yorum İsteği) anlamına gelir. Ethereum ağına iyileştirme önerileri sunmak ve token ile akıllı kontrat protokollerini tanımlamak için kullanılır.
ERC-20 token’lar, yüksek getiri potansiyeli ve kripto ekosisteminde yaygın kullanım ile iyi bir yatırım fırsatı sunabilir. Birçoğu 2025 yılına kadar önemli büyüme göstermiştir.
10 yıl önce Ethereum’a 1.000 $ yatırmış olsaydınız, bugün yaklaşık 1.200.000 $’a sahip olurdunuz. Bu, Ethereum’un kripto para piyasasındaki olağanüstü büyümesini gösteren %120.000’lik bir getiri anlamına gelir.









